We have some fantastic news! Today, the
EU-Canada trade deal CETA suffered
a historical setback, as European Union
governments failed to sign it off at the Foreign
Affairs Council of Europe.
They had a one hour meeting scheduled, and after
four hours they had to admit they could not agree to
unanimously support the toxic trade deal. This has
been in no small part due to the actions that you
and many thousands of other people across the EU
have taken recently. We have made CETA a
toxic term, just like TTIP!
At
the centre of the argument was the Belgian
government who, thanks to their federal structure,
were prevented from agreeing to pass CETA by the
Walloon parliament (Part of the French-speaking
region of Belgium). The Minister-President of
